Q: Is 5,665,774 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 5,665,774 is not a prime number.

Why is 5,665,774 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 5665774 can be evenly divided by 1 2 23 46 123,169 246,338 2,832,887 and 5,665,774, with no remainder.

Since 5,665,774 cannot be divided by just 1 and 5,665,774, it is not a prime number.
